April 21, 200521 yr Hey everyone,I fly for Meridian VA and I wanted to check out our KBOS-LEMD. The VA provides this route: KBOS.LOGAN2.ENE.573.YYG.J509.YQY.J575.YYT..KOPAS.UM440.STG.UN733.ZMR.ZMR2.LEMDNow for those who are knowledgeable about flightplans, there is a huge gap between YYT and KOPAS, essentially the entire Atlantic. I've checked all the static and updated NAT data, and no route seems to fit this one. I think that with real airlines a great circle route is used with arbitrary waypoints (like 51N40W) I was wondering if anyone could come up with a good circle route between those two waypoints mentioned because I tried with FSBuild and couldn't find a way of making a smooth track. Also, it might be worth looking at Iberia's KJFK-LEMD route as that's the closest to KBOS. Thanks! :-)-Cal
April 21, 200521 yr Hello hope I can help, here is a flight plan from JFK-LEMD you can probably just compare them. :) DAL126 KJFK-LEMD B763/H EOBT/2340 TTL_EET/0630N0461F330 MERIT3 MERIT DCT HFD DCT PUT DCT FRILL DCT KANNI N31E NANSO/N0465F350 N31E RAFIN DCT VODOR/M080F370 DCT 45N050W 45N040W 44N030W 44N020W DCT MUDOS UN725 STG UN733 ZMR
